You will act as an expert in sustainability planning and grant-funded project development to help me create a comprehensive and actionable sustainability plan for a clean water access initiative in rural areas. The plan should ensure long-term viability, community engagement, and measurable impact. Write the output in a clear, professional, and structured communication style, tailored to a grant proposal format. Include the following key components:
1. **Project Overview**: A concise summary of the clean water access project, including its goals, target population, and geographic scope.
2. **Sustainability Framework**: A detailed framework outlining how the project will sustain its operations, funding, and impact beyond the grant period. Include strategies for financial sustainability, community ownership, and capacity building.
3. **Stakeholder Engagement**: A plan for involving local communities, governments, and other stakeholders in the project's implementation and maintenance.
4. **Monitoring and Evaluation**: A robust system for tracking progress, measuring outcomes, and ensuring accountability.
5. **Risk Management**: Identification of potential risks and mitigation strategies to ensure the project's long-term success.
6. **Budget and Resource Allocation**: A high-level breakdown of how funds will be allocated to support sustainability efforts.
7. **Case Studies or Examples**: References to successful models or case studies of similar projects, if applicable.
**In order to get the best possible response, please ask me the following questions:**
1. What is the specific geographic location or region targeted by this project?
2. What is the timeline for the project, including the grant period and post-grant sustainability phase?
3. Are there any existing partnerships or stakeholders already involved in the project?
4. What is the estimated budget for the project, and what percentage is allocated to sustainability efforts?
5. Are there specific cultural, environmental, or logistical challenges in the target area that need to be addressed?
6. What metrics or indicators will be used to measure the project's success and sustainability?
7. Are there any specific grant requirements or guidelines that must be adhered to in the sustainability plan?
8. What level of community involvement is currently planned or desired for the project?
9. Are there any existing clean water initiatives in the area that this project will complement or build upon?
10. Do you have any preferences for the format or structure of the sustainability plan?
